Tranexamic acid to reduce bleeding in spine surgery
This Phase 3 trial tests whether tranexamic acid can reduce bleeding during major spine fusion surgery for adults with scoliosis or spine degeneration. It may help lessen blood loss and the need for transfusions, while monitoring safety.

- How do I know if I qualify for a adult spinal deformity trial?
- Each study lists its eligibility criteria — rules about age, diagnosis, and prior treatments. On every Clin2 trial page we explain these in words written for real people and offer a short, optional pre-screen for a fit read. The study team makes the final decision.
